In small blasts, 1 pound of powder will loosen about 4½ tons.

In large blasts, 1 pound of powder will loosen about 2¾ tons.

60 or 60 pounds of powder, enclosed in a resisting bag, hung or propped up against a gate or barrier, will demolish any ordinary construction.

One man can bore, with a bit 1 inch in diameter, from 60 to 100 inches per day of 10 hours in granite, or 300 to 400 inches per day in limestone.

Two strikers and a bolder can bore, with a bit 2 inches in diameter, 10 feet in a day in rock of medium hardness.
